Summary

The IKEv1 implementation in Juniper JUNOS and JUNOSe software for M, T, and J-series routers before release 6.4, and E-series routers before 7-1-0, contains a vulnerability that allows a rem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) and potentially execute arbitrary code via crafted IKE packets, as demonstrated by the PROTOS ISAKMP Test Suite for IKEv1.

Risk Assessment

An attacker can remotely disrupt router operation or gain control, leading to network outages and potential data breaches.

Recommendation

Immediately update JUNOS/JUNOSe software to version 6.4 or later for M, T, J-series routers, and to version 7-1-0 or later for E-series routers.

Original NVD description (English source)

The Internet Key Exchange version 1 (IKEv1) implementation in Juniper JUNOS and JUNOSe software for M, T, and J-series routers before release 6.4, and E-series routers before 7-1-0,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service and possibly execute arbitrary code via crafted IKE packets, as demonstrated by the PROTOS ISAKMP Test Suite for IKEv1. NOTE: due to the lack of details in the advisory, it is unclear which of CVE-2005-3666, CVE-2005-3667, and/or CVE-2005-3668 this issue applies to.
